Description

Gated, Floor to Ceiling, Glass-Wrapped Architectural Sanctuary with City and Ocean Views, Rare Outdoor Living Above Sunset Plaza! Floating high above Sunset Plaza, this newly reimagined, iconic architectural, 2 primary suite, 4 bath, plus permitted Junior ADU, residence by Roger Davis is a rare expression of glass, light, and elevated living in the Hollywood Hills. Privately gated, with 2+ parking and set beyond a dramatic arrival, inside, the architecture unfolds with intention. Wide-plank floors guide you through expansive living spaces wrapped in floor to ceiling glass, capturing breathtaking city lights and ocean views that shift beautifully from sunlit days to glittering nights. A striking glass staircase serves as a sculptural centerpiece, allowing natural light to flow effortlessly between levels and enhancing the home's airy, gallery-like feel. The newly remodeled open kitchen blends refined design with modern functionality, perfectly positioned for elevated entertaining and everyday living. The main residence features two full, large primary suites, each conceived as a private sanctuary with walk-in closets, spa-inspired baths, and dramatic walls of glass framing the skyline. Washer/dryer hookups on every level add an uncommon layer of comfort and convenience. What truly distinguishes this home is its exceptional outdoor living, a rarity in the Hollywood Hills. A large, grassy, flat yard, with additional outdoor seating areas, and a private balcony create a resort-like setting ideal for entertaining, lounging, or quiet moments above the city. An attached junior ADU with its own private entrance, bedroom, and bathroom offers remarkable flexibility for guests, creative use, or income potential, all while remaining seamlessly integrated into the architecture. Bold, refined, and unmistakably iconic, this Roger Davis creation is more than a home, it is a statement of design, privacy, and elevated Los Angeles living. A must see!
